Title -  USS Rushmore (LSD-47), Dock Landing Ship

 

Description -  The USS Rushmore (LSD-47), a Whidbey Island-class dock landing ship of the United States Navy.  She was the second Navy ship to be named for the Mount Rushmore National Memorial in the Black Hills of South Dakota. Rushmore was laid down on 9 November 1987, by the Avondale Shipyards, New Orleans; launched on 6 May 1989, sponsored by Mrs. Meredith Brokaw, wife of NBC News anchorman Tom Brokaw; and commissioned on 1 June 1991, at New Orleans.
